A vulnerability identified as CVE-2024-34155 was discovered in the Go programming language's parser package. The issue affects Go versions prior to 1.22.7 and versions from 1.23.0-0 before 1.23.1. The vulnerability was disclosed on September 6, 2024, and involves a potential panic due to stack exhaustion when parsing Go source code containing deeply nested literals (Go Vuln DB, CVE).
The vulnerability exists in the Parse functions of the go/parser package. When these functions are called on Go source code that contains deeply nested literals, they can trigger a panic condition due to stack exhaustion. The issue has been assigned a CVSS v3.1 base score of 4.3 (MEDIUM) with the vector string CVSS:3.1/AV:N/AC:L/PR:L/UI:N/S:U/C:N/I:N/A:L (NetApp Advisory).
The successful exploitation of this vulnerability can lead to a Denial of Service (DoS) condition. When triggered, the vulnerability causes the affected application to panic, potentially disrupting service availability (NetApp Advisory).
The vulnerability has been fixed in Go versions 1.22.7 and 1.23.1. Users are advised to upgrade to these or later versions to mitigate the issue. The fix was released on September 5, 2024, as part of minor point releases (Golang Dev).
